Gautam Adani Earns Rs 10.41 Crore in FY25: Top Earners Who Surpassed Him

Gautam Adani, chairman of the Adani Group, earned Rs 10.41 crore in the financial year 2024–25, marking a 12% increase from the previous year, according to the annual reports of the group’s listed companies. Despite this rise, his earnings remain lower than several top executives in India’s corporate sector, including some within his own conglomerate.

Adani, aged 62, received his remuneration from two of the group’s nine listed firms. At Adani Enterprises Ltd (AEL), he earned Rs 2.26 crore as salary and Rs 28 lakh in allowances. From Adani Ports and Special Economic Zone (APSEZ), his compensation included Rs 1.8 crore salary plus Rs 6.07 crore as commission, totaling Rs 7.87 crore.

In the previous financial year, his total earnings stood at Rs 9.26 crore—Rs 2.54 crore from AEL and Rs 6.8 crore from APSEZ—reflecting an increase of over Rs 1 crore this year.

Who Earned More Than Gautam Adani?

Even with the hike, several prominent business leaders in India earned significantly more in FY25. For instance, Sunil Bharti Mittal of Bharti Airtel made Rs 32.27 crore, Rajiv Bajaj of Bajaj Auto earned Rs 53.75 crore, and Pawan Munjal of Hero MotoCorp took home Rs 109 crore in FY24.

In FY25, Larsen & Toubro (L&T) Chairman SN Subrahmanyan earned Rs 76.25 crore, while Infosys CEO Salil S Parekh received Rs 80.62 crore.

Notably, Mukesh Ambani, chairman of Reliance Industries and India’s richest person, has not drawn a salary since the Covid-19 pandemic, previously capping it at Rs 15 crore.

Higher Earnings Within Adani Group

Interestingly, some top executives within the Adani Group earned more than Gautam Adani in FY25. Vinay Prakash, CEO of AEL, earned Rs 69.34 crore, comprising Rs 4 crore salary and Rs 65.34 crore in bonuses and perks.

Vneet S Jaain, Managing Director of Adani Green Energy Ltd (AGEL), earned Rs 11.23 crore, while Jugeshinder Singh, the group’s Chief Financial Officer, took home Rs 10.4 crore.

At APSEZ, Karan Adani, Gautam Adani’s son, earned Rs 7.09 crore, and CEO Ashwani Gupta received Rs 10.34 crore. Both are expected to receive variable pay for FY26.

Several members of the Adani family also ranked among the high earners in the group. Rajesh Adani, Gautam’s younger brother, earned Rs 9.87 crore from AEL. His nephews Pranav and Sagar Adani earned Rs 7.45 crore and Rs 7.50 crore, respectively, from AGEL.

Net Worth and Market Standing

According to the Bloomberg Billionaire Index, Gautam Adani’s net worth currently stands at $82.5 billion. He briefly became Asia’s richest person in 2022 but faced a sharp decline in his group’s share prices following a report by US short-seller Hindenburg Research in 2023.

Though Adani reclaimed the top spot in Asia twice during 2024, he currently ranks behind Mukesh Ambani.
